1-800 Flowers

1-800-Flowers.com, Inc., headquartered in the United States, is a leading player in the floral and gifting industry. Founded in 1976, the company has evolved significantly, expanding its operations across major regions in North America. Known for its extensive range of fresh flowers, gourmet treats, and personalised gifts, 1-800-Flowers distinguishes itself through exceptional customer service and same-day delivery options. The company has achieved notable milestones, including the acquisition of several brands that enhance its product offerings, such as FTD and Harry & David. With a strong market position, 1-800-Flowers is recognised for its innovative approach to online gifting, making it a go-to choice for consumers seeking quality and convenience. Its commitment to sustainability and community engagement further solidifies its reputation in the industry.

Some industries are more carbon intensive than others. 1-800 Flowers's primary industry is Retail trade services, except of motor vehicles and motorcycles; repair services of personal and household goods (52), which is low in terms of carbon intensity compared to other industries.

The carbon intensity of the energy grid powering a company's primary operations has a strong influence on its overall carbon footprint. 1-800 Flowers is headquartered in US, which has a rank of low, indicating low grid carbon intensity.
